| Since the middle and late 20 th century,the problem of soil deterioration caused by excessive application of chemical fertilizers in tea gardens has become increasingly prominent.Rational application of organic fertilizers has become an effective means to improve soil physical and chemical properties,improve soil fertility,and ensure the quality and safety of tea.In recent years,most tea areas advocate the use of organic fertilizers,but there are many problems in the operation process: there are many kinds of organic fertilizers on the market,the quality of which is not uniform;some animal organic fertilizers come from modern intensive farms,which are at risk of polluting tea gardens by improper or excessive application;there is no organic fertilizer information system for tea gardens,tea farmers have limited access to organic fertilizers,difficulty in selecting organic fertilizers for tea gardens,and excessive or insufficient fertilization..Therefore,on the basis of traditional agricultural production management,a computer database technology is applied to establish an information system which integrates the functions of statistics,retrieval and recommendation of organic fertilizers for tea plantations.It is helpful to the effective selection of organic fertilizers for tea plantations.This article is based on national registration and some scientific and technical literature reports,the use of organic fertilizers in the monograph,attributes and important physical and chemical properties,etc.Identify and select the organic fertilizer for tea garden and construct a tea garden organic fertilizer information system based on Android mobile phone.The main contents and results of this study are as follows:1.Conducted user needs survey analysis.Through demand interviews with managers,tea growers and Tea technical service personnel of tea plantation bases in Fujian,Guangdong,Hubei and Anhui provinces,the results show that due to the variety of organic fertilizers in tea plantations,the uneven quality of organic fertilizers,and the obstruction of expert consultation channels,the main body of tea plantations has the need to systematically collate and summarize the information of organic fertilizers in tea plantations,the need for scientific information,and the credibility.The requirement of simple information acquisition and the functional requirement of organic fertilizer recommendation using tea garden data.2.Established tea garden organic fertilizer database.Through the national fertilizer registration database,scientific literature reports,monographs,field surveys and market surveys as the main data sources,the organic fertilizers for tea gardens were identified and recorded,and the information table of organic fertilizers in tea gardens was formed.This database contains a total of 111 kinds of organic fertilizers for tea gardens.It provides data source for organic fertilizer information system of tea garden.3.The information retrieval index and proofreading display information of organic fertilizer in tea garden were defined.According to the nutrient characteristics of tea plant,the field management characteristics and the application principles of organic fertilizer,soil structure,soil acidity and alkalinity,soil organic matter content,tea and three-year average yield per mu were selected as retrieval indexes,and the names,types,physical and chemical properties,application methods,application dosage,application frequency,function,matters needing attention and information sources of organic fertilizer were selected as display contents of organic fertilizer information.Professional proofreading is also carried out to provide the basis for the selection and use of organic fertilizer by the main body of tea garden.4.Constructed a tea garden organic fertilizer information system.By analyzing the design principles,system requirements,structural design and safety design of the tea garden organic fertilizer information system,the LAMP architecture model was used to develop the tea garden organic fertilizer information system based on the mobile phone WeChat platform,and the functions and codes of the main modules of the system were introduced.It provides a basis for the selection and use of organic fertilizers in tea plantations. |
